Q: Is 3,969,539 a Prime Number?
A: No, 3,969,539 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 3969539 can be evenly divided by 1 7 49 71 163 343 497 1,141 3,479 7,987 11,573 24,353 55,909 81,011 567,077 and 3,969,539, with no remainder.
Since 3,969,539 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,969,539, it is not a prime number.
